United States Payroll Employment By State for The Private Cutlery And Handtool Manufacturing Industry in March, 2022
Updated on January 5, 2024.

According to recent data from the US Bureau of Labor Statistics, in March, 2022, Ohio added the highest number of jobs to the private cutlery and handtool manufacturing industry (25), followed by Oregon (22), and Massachusetts (20).

On the other hand, California added the least number of jobs (-32), followed by Tennessee (-31), and Texas (-18).

State Number of Employment Jobs Added
Alabama 273 11
Arizona 140 3
Arkansas 639 -7
California 1932 -32
Connecticut 1391 -1
Florida 596 -4
Georgia 882 -9
Idaho 545 9
Illinois 2259 7
Indiana 491 -12
Iowa 899 -8
Kansas 582 10
Kentucky 234 2
Louisiana 20 0
Maine 231 3
Massachusetts 3497 20
Michigan 951 -6
Minnesota 1395 13
Mississippi 71 -3
Missouri 270 -3
Montana 190 2
Nevada 81 -2
New Hampshire 26 1
New Jersey 693 -3
New York 1427 11
North Carolina 1687 13
North Dakota 3 0
Ohio 3168 25
Oregon 2304 22
Pennsylvania 1997 -5
South Carolina 892 0
South Dakota 12 0
Tennessee 1109 -31
Texas 2287 -18
Utah 170 0
Vermont 151 -5
Virginia 362 4
Washington 219 -9
West Virginia 63 2
Wisconsin 2644 6
